The Long-Term Career Mobility Advantage of a University CS Education

In the fast-paced world of tech, it’s tempting to chase the quickest certification. Bootcamps promise rapid job placement, and self-taught paths cost next to nothing. Yet when you zoom out and look at a full career arc—spanning 20, 30, or 40 years—the university degree in computer science consistently pulls ahead. It offers a form of career mobility that bootcamps and short courses simply can’t replicate.

This isn’t about debating which path is “better” for getting your first job. It’s about which educational foundation keeps more doors open for you decades later. The long-term career mobility advantage of a university CS education rests on four pillars: credibility, deep knowledge, networks, and adaptability. Let’s unpack each one.

The Degree as a Foundation for Career Switches and Promotions

Early in your career, a degree might help you land an interview. But its real power emerges when you want to move up—or sideways. Employers looking for senior engineers, tech leads, and CTOs consistently prefer candidates with formal credentials. Why? Because a CS degree signals that you have the theoretical chops to understand complex systems, not just the syntax of a popular framework.

Consider the statistic: in most major tech companies, the proportion of degree-holding employees increases with seniority. Bootcamp graduates may fill junior roles, but the senior pipeline remains dominated by university graduates. This pattern reflects a deeper truth about how employers evaluate long-term potential. For more evidence, see our deep dive into Why Employers Still Prefer Computer Science Graduates for Senior Roles.

Beyond promotion, a degree also unlocks career switches into adjacent fields—product management, technical sales, venture capital, or even academic research. Each pivot requires credibility, and a CS degree provides a universally recognized signal of competence. Ready to transition into leadership? Read How a Computer Science Degree Prepares You for Tech Leadership.

Credibility That Survives Market Shifts

Tech hiring is cyclical. One year companies fight over junior developers; the next they freeze roles entirely. In volatile markets, a university degree acts as a stabilizer. When layoffs happen, employers trim “non-essential” hires first. Bootcamp graduates—often perceived as having thinner skill sets—take a disproportionate hit. Degree holders, by contrast, retain their market value.

This credibility isn’t just about a piece of paper. It’s about the rigorous, multi-year curriculum that forces you to absorb algorithms, operating systems, compilers, and formal logic. These subjects build a mental framework that is resilient to market fads. Learn more about this distinction in How a Computer Science Degree Builds Credibility That Bootcamps Can’t Match.

Moreover, in competitive job markets—where hundreds apply for a single role—the degree acts as a powerful screening signal. It tells employers you can survive academic pressure and master abstract concepts. For a closer look at signaling theory, check out The Signal of a CS Degree in Competitive Job Markets.

Deep Problem-Solving Frameworks That Scale

A bootcamp teaches you to build a CRUD app. A university degree teaches you to design a distributed system. The difference is scale—both in ambition and in the complexity of the problems you can attack.

University CS education emphasizes problem-solving frameworks that are language-agnostic and domain-independent. You learn to analyze time complexity with Big O notation, reason about computational limits, and apply formal methods. These skills don’t expire when the latest JavaScript framework becomes obsolete. They stay with you for life.

For example, when you need to optimize a database query at a high-traffic fintech company, your undergraduate algorithms course will serve you better than any bootcamp project. This is the kind of foundational knowledge that lets you move from a startup to a Fortune 500—or from web development to artificial intelligence. The full argument is in The Role of a CS Degree in Building Problem-Solving Frameworks.

Networking and Alumni Advantage Over a Lifetime

Career mobility isn’t just about skills. It’s about who you know and who will vouch for you. University provides an alumni network that spans industries and decades. Bootcamps offer a six-month cohort; university offers a permanent tribe.

Your CS professor might connect you to a research lab at Google. Your alumni network might land you an interview at a hedge fund that values quantitative backgrounds. These connections compound over time. As you move into senior roles, your professional network becomes your primary source of job offers, partnerships, and investment opportunities.

This is why the networking advantage of a university education is often underestimated. It doesn’t show up in a salary comparison table, but it heavily influences long-term career mobility. Explore this further in The Networking Advantage: Why University Connections Boost CS Careers.

Value Beyond the Tech Bubble

A university CS degree is rarely viewed as a “tech-only” qualification. Many industries—finance, healthcare, logistics, government—actively recruit CS graduates for data roles, automation, and digital transformation. A bootcamp graduate may struggle to cross into these sectors because hiring managers outside of pure tech lack familiarity with alt-credentials.

In contrast, a degree from a recognized university is a known quantity. It signals analytical rigor and quantitative ability. For instance, a CS graduate moving into management consulting or product design is seen as a high-probability hire. The degree validates that you can handle complex, unstructured problems. This cross-industry mobility is a massive advantage. See Why Computer Science Degrees Are Valued Beyond Tech Industries.

Future-Proofing Against Technological Disruption

Will AI replace coders? Probably not entirely, but the role of a software developer will change dramatically. The best way to survive disruption is to have a deep understanding of underlying principles. A university CS curriculum covers rigorous theory—like computational complexity, cryptography, and machine learning foundations—that empowers you to adapt to new paradigms.

Bootcamps focus on current tool stacks. When those tools become obsolete, bootcamp graduates face a steep re-skilling curve. Degree holders, on the other hand, can pivot into new areas because they understand the fundamentals behind the tools. For a broader look at this, read How a University Degree in Computer Science Future-Proofs Your Skills.

And let’s not forget the foundational knowledge that only a university CS degree provides. The ability to trace a problem back to first principles—whether in networking, databases, or algorithms—is what separates a mid-level engineer from a principal architect. That foundational layer is the bedrock of long-term mobility. Discover it in Foundational Knowledge Only a University CS Degree Provides.

A Quick Comparison: Degree vs. Bootcamp for Career Mobility

Aspect University CS Degree Bootcamp / Self-Taught
Initial job placement Slower start but broad options Faster placement into entry-level roles
Senior role eligibility Strong signal; often required for management Weaker signal; few become senior engineers
Career switches Easy to move across industries and roles Limited to tech roles
Network value Lifelong alumni network Short-term cohort network
Resilience to market cycles High; degree acts as safety net Lower; first to be dismissed in downturns
Foundation for emerging tech Excellent; learn theory behind AI, ML, etc. Good for current stacks, poor for new fields

Conclusion

When you plan a career, don’t think just about the next job. Think about the job after that—and the one ten years later. The long-term career mobility advantage of a university CS education is clear: it provides a portable, durable, and respected foundation that survives economic shifts, technological upheavals, and career pivots.

Bootcamps and self-learning have their place, especially for those already in the industry or looking for a quick upskill. But if you are starting from scratch and dreaming of a career with maximum optionality, a university degree in computer science remains the most strategic investment you can make. It buys you freedom—the freedom to move up, move sideways, or reinvent yourself entirely.

Select the fields to be shown. Others will be hidden. Drag and drop to rearrange the order.
  • Image
  • SKU
  • Rating
  • Price
  • Stock
  • Availability
  • Add to cart
  • Description
  • Content
  • Weight
  • Dimensions
  • Additional information
Click outside to hide the comparison bar
Compare